changes date/time 128 bit integer from boost to builtin
__int128, to make calculations a lot faster.while the builtin has a smaller range than boost, both are bigger than what the
int64_tyear allows. therefore the usable range of date/time types stays the same.also fixes some possible (but very unlikely in regular use) overflow errors in date/time calculations (to trigger them, you need to use very big numbers, at least several orders of magnitude bigger than the end of the universe).
